Pair of etchings by the Flemish painter Johannes Van Den Hecker (1620-1684) - The walnut frames are from the 19th century.
After training in Antwerp, Van Den Hecke worked extensively in Rome, where he had important clients. Upon his return to Flanders, he worked in Brussels and Holland (see Wikipedia).
